Ingredients:
- Fresh milk: 250 ml.
- Coconut juice: 250 ml.
- Coconut: 50 grams (finely grated).
- Egg yolks: 3.
- Sugar: 50 grams.
- Tapioca starch: 1 tablespoon.
- Vanilla: 1 tube.
- Condensed milk.
- Roasted peanuts.
Instructions:
- Step 1: Beat the egg yolks: First, crack 3 eggs, separate the yolks, add sugar, and use an egg beater to beat the mixture until smooth and creamy.
- Step 2: Boil coconut juice with milk. Pour coconut juice and milk into a pot, place it on low heat, and bring it to a gentle boil. Turn off the heat and let the mixture cool completely.
- Step 3: Mix the ingredients. Pour the beaten egg mixture from step 1 into the cooled coconut milk from step 2 and stir vigorously by hand to blend the two mixtures together.
- Step 4: Boil the mixture. Place the mixture from step 3 on the stove, turn on low heat, add tapioca starch, and continue stirring by hand. Boil until the mixture becomes smooth and gradually thickens. Add vanilla and stir well once again, then turn off the heat. Be cautious not to bring it to a vigorous boil as it may cause the mixture to clump.
- Step 5: Let the mixture cool. Allow the mixture to cool completely, or you can use a whisk to expedite the cooling process.
- Step 6: Roast the coconut. Place a pan on the stove, add the finely grated coconut, and stir quickly and evenly until the coconut turns golden and has a fragrant aroma. Be attentive during this step as the finely grated coconut can easily burn.
- Step 7: Mix the roasted coconut with the mixture. Add the roasted and finely grated coconut from step 6 into the mixture and stir well to ensure the coconut is evenly blended into the ice cream mixture. Seal the container tightly and refrigerate. After that, place the coconut ice cream in the freezer for about 3 to 4 hours until it hardens.

Ingredients:
- 1 liter of unsweetened fresh milk
- 1 can of condensed milk
- 1 can of yogurt
- Pandan leaves
- 1 pack of agar-agar powder for soft jelly.
Instructions:
- Step 1: Clean the pandan leaves, cut them into small pieces, and then blend them with 200ml of water. Strain to remove the fiber and extract the pandan water.
- Step 2: Boil 1000ml of water in a pot, then reduce the heat and gently stir in the agar-agar powder to prevent lumps. Once the agar-agar powder is dissolved, add the pandan water and stir well. Bring it to a boil again, then turn off the heat. Pour the pandan mixture into molds and let it set.
- Step 3: Add fresh milk to a pot and heat until it simmers. Add condensed milk and yogurt, and stir well. Pour the yogurt mixture into a container and place it in an insulated box for 8 hours to allow the yogurt to ferment.
- Step 4: Cut the set pandan jelly into pomegranate-sized pieces.
- Step 5: Serve with a spoon and enjoy!

Ingredients:
- 6 eggs
- 200 grams of sugar
- 0.5 liters of fresh milk
- 1 packet of vanilla powder
Instructions:
- Step 1: Cook the milk. First, pour the fresh milk into a pot and heat it until it boils. Turn off the heat and set it aside.
- Step 2: Beat the eggs and mix the egg yolks with sugar. Add this mixture to the pot of freshly boiled milk. Continue to heat on low heat, stirring with a spoon.
- Step 3: When the milk is about to boil, continue stirring until you see the egg and milk mixture slightly coagulate. Turn off the heat and set the pot aside. Add the vanilla powder and stir again.
- Step 4: Strain the ice cream mixture through a sieve and let it cool completely. Pour the mixture into the ice cream maker and beat for about 25-30 minutes until the ice cream is fluffy. You can add an additional 300ml of fresh cream and mix it with the beaten ice cream to enhance the flavor.
- Step 5: This is the final step; just place the ice cream in the freezer compartment of the refrigerator. When serving, you can enjoy it with fruits or chocolate that has been finely grated for added deliciousness.

Ingredients:
- Fresh milk: 1 liter (with or without sugar)
- Sweetened condensed milk: 1/2 can
- Plain yogurt: 1 box
Instructions:
- Step 1: Mix the mixture of milk types. Clean the pot and pour 1 liter of fresh milk into it. Then add about 2 tablespoons of sweetened condensed milk and mix it well with plain yogurt (you can adjust the amount of sweetened condensed milk according to your taste, whether you like it sweet or mild).
- Step 2: Boil the milk mixture. Place the pot of mixed milk on the stove and turn on low heat. Heat until the milk in the pot boils and then turn off the heat (while heating, stir to mix the mixture well). Then pour the mixture into a large bowl and stir evenly to cool the mixture.
- Step 3: Pour yogurt into the above milk mixture. Continue pouring the plain yogurt into the mixture from step 2 to make it easier for the yogurt to ferment. Then stir the mixture of yogurt and condensed milk evenly to make the mixture blend together (This step is very important because if you stir well, your yogurt will be smoother and more delicious).
- Step 4: Ferment the yogurt. Pour the mixture evenly stirred in step 3 into the warm water pot, cover the pot tightly, and let it ferment for about 5 to 8 hours. Alternatively, you can pour the well-stirred mixture into each jar or small nylon bag prepared in advance and place it in a pot of warm water (You should not ferment for too long because if it ferments too long, the yogurt will not taste good).
- Step 5: Finished product. After fermenting for about 5 to 8 hours, take out the soft yogurt from the pot and place it in the refrigerator to freeze, making it even more delicious when enjoyed.

- Pineapple: About 300 grams of peeled and cored pineapple (approximately half a medium-sized pineapple).
- Watermelon: Prepare about 300 grams of seedless watermelon (you can choose seedless watermelon to save time).
- Ripe Mango: 1 ripe mango. Choose a ripe mango of medium size, avoiding overripe ones to prevent the mango slices from becoming mushy.
- Pear: A quarter of a medium-sized pear (about 100 grams).
- Jackfruit: 10 peeled jackfruit bulbs, seedless (about 150 grams).
- Fresh Coconut: 1 piece of grated coconut + 1 xiêm coconut for extracting coconut water.
- Milk: About 220 ml of unsweetened fresh milk (1 pack of milk available at the supermarket) + 150 – 200 grams of sweetened condensed milk (Ong Tho or Southern Star brand).
- Crushed Ice, Fresh Lime, Avocado Soy (or you can use another plant-based avocado substitute).
Instructions:
- Step 1: Prepare the ingredients. Pineapple: Peel and core, cut into small pieces along the pineapple eyes. Watermelon: After peeling and removing seeds, cut into small pieces equivalent to the size of pineapple pieces or smaller, depending on your preference. Pear, mango: Rinse, peel, and cut into square pieces the size of pomegranate seeds or slightly larger. Jackfruit: Cut jackfruit bulbs into small, edible-sized strands (about 10 small strands from one jackfruit bulb). Coconut: Grate the coconut flesh into small strands, and separately extract the water from the xiêm coconut. Fresh lime: Extract lime juice, removing seeds.
- Step 2: Complete the fruit salad. Layer the watermelon, mango, pineapple, pear, and jackfruit one by one. Then pour the mixture of fresh milk + coconut water + condensed milk + avocado soy so that the liquid part is approximately equal to the fruit part. Continue this process until you use up the prepared fruit. After completing the prepared fruit layer, sprinkle a layer of grated xiêm coconut on top. If you are reluctant to grate coconut, you can replace it with dried coconut. Then, sprinkle about ½ teaspoon of prepared lime juice on top.
The requirement for the fruit salad is to capture the aroma of milk, coconut, and maintain the characteristic taste of each fruit, such as obtaining the slightly sour sweetness of lime.

Ingredients:
- Agar powder: 2 small tablespoons.
- Pure fresh coconut water: 500 ml.
- White sugar: 30 grams.
- Coconut pulp (shredded, crushed, or finely sliced).
Instructions:
- Step 1: First, take about 500 ml of pure fresh coconut water. To make the jelly dish have a characteristic fragrance of coconut and a sweet taste of coconut water, you should choose fresh coconut, not old coconut (old coconut water is often sour, making the jelly dish not delicious).
- Step 2: For the coconut pulp, you cut it into strands, and if the coconut is still young, you can use a spoon to scrape the coconut into slices one by one.
- Step 3: Take a pot and pour agar powder, pure fresh coconut water into the pot. Then add sugar and stir well by hand to dissolve the agar mixture, then let it sit for about 15 minutes.
- Step 4: Place the agar mixture pot on the stove and turn on the heat. When boiling, use salt to stir well so that the sugar and agar powder dissolve completely!
- Step 5: You take the shredded coconut and arrange it in layers in the jelly mold. Then pour the boiled agar mixture on the surface.
- Step 6: Let the agar cool completely, then place it in the refrigerator compartment. Leave it for about 1 hour, and you can take it out and enjoy it right away.

Ingredients:
- Red beans: 300g
- Yogurt: 5 boxes
- Sugar: 70g
- Honey
- Black jelly
- Shaved ice.
Instructions:
- Step 1: Wash and soak the red beans in water for 1-3 hours to make them soft and delicious.
- Step 2: Put the red beans in a pressure cooker and add water without filling it up too much. Cook for 30-40 minutes. Then, drain the first water, pour in some more water. Bring it to a boil, add sugar, stir well until the sugar is completely absorbed into the beans, then turn off the heat.
- Step 3: Put yogurt in a cup. For one box of yogurt, add 1 to 2 tablespoons of red beans. Then add honey, black jelly, shaved ice, mix well, and enjoy.

Ingredients:
- 200g glutinous rice
- 1 bunch of pandan leaves
- 3 soft yogurt boxes
- 100ml fresh milk
- 200ml fresh cream
- White sugar (prepare more or less sugar according to your taste)
- Coconut milk.
Instructions:
- Step 1: Making ice cream: If you don't have an ice cream maker, after mixing fresh milk with sugar and whisking it into a foam, mix it with fresh cream + fresh milk + yogurt and beat the mixture thoroughly. Next, refrigerate it for about 2 hours, take it out and beat it evenly every 2 hours, about 4-5 times. If you have an ice cream maker, you just need to mix fresh milk, yogurt, and fresh cream together and refrigerate, then put it in the machine for about 30 minutes.
- Step 2: Making sticky rice: Grind and strain the pandan leaves to get the juice. Soak 200g of glutinous rice until soft, usually about 10-12 hours. Then, wring out the sticky rice and mix it with coconut milk and pandan leaf water to create a beautiful natural color. Next, cook the sticky rice as usual until done, then let it cool.
- Step 3: Final product: After completing the above 2 steps, you already have a coconut sticky rice ice cream. Pay attention to how to decorate it so that your ice cream looks most attractive by placing the sticky rice at the bottom and the ice cream on top because the ice cream melts quickly and needs to be eaten first.
